Land Use – The Base Canvas
The Built Environment Foundation is home to UrbanFootprint’s Base Canvas, a one-of-a-kind dataset of key land use, building, and market stats across all U.S. parcels and addresses.
The Base Canvas leverages dozens of commercial and public data sets, cutting edge data science and machine learning, and over 30 years of deep domain expertise to present the most detailed and up-to-date view of site conditions across 160 million U.S. land parcels – granular detail for nearly every inch of the county.
The Base Canvas serves as the geospatial underpinning for the entire UrbanFootprint Platform, aligning the metrics and models across all three Data Foundations into one unified digital landscape and unlocking multi-dimensional analysis at any scale – site, regional, national, or any other geography.
Mobility & Circulation
Extensive detail on roads, rail, transit, multi-modal site accessibility, EV charger locations, and more via hundreds of nationwide transportation datasets
Infrastructure
Comprehensive view of infrastructure, including roads and rail, water districts, power lines and substations, and more
Administrative Boundaries
All standard geographies and boundaries in one unified database, including congressional districts, census blocks and tracts, zip codes, school districts, and jurisdiction boundaries
Points of Interest
Extensive information about local and regional destinations such as hospitals, parks, retail sites, and other key amenities
Walk & Transit Accessibility
Walk, transit, and non-auto accessibility to parcels, transit stops, parks and schools, hospitals, retail services, and other key amenities
Resource Consumption
Quantified energy and water use per parcel, vehicle miles traveled, fuel use, and emissions based upon current scenarios
